Interior Comparison

The 2024 Toyota Corolla is available as a hatchback or a sedan, while the 2024 Kia Forte is available only as a sedan. Both can accommodate up to five adults. They also offer dual-zone automatic climate control, heated front seats, and a power-adjustable driver seat.

The 2024 Corolla and the 2024 Forte also have large center console storage boxes and spacious glove boxes. However, the 2024 Corolla also provides a front-center console storage tray. Higher trims also get a sunglasses holder within the vehicle's front overhead console. Buyers can opt for Toyota’s special Softex® upholstery and metallic interior accents to uplift the cabin’s ambiance.

The 2024 Corolla sedan has 13 cubic feet of cargo capacity. This is slightly less than the 2024 Forte, with its 15 cubic foot trunk. But, the 2024 Corolla hatchback can provide 18 cubic feet of space. You can get even more space with the Corolla’s Enhanced Cargo Space option. This increases trunk space to 23 cubic feet.

The 2024 Toyota Corolla and the 2024 Kia Forte have standard Android Auto™ and Apple CarPlay®as well as Bluetooth® connectivity. Wireless phone charging pads and Wi-Fi hotspots are optional. The 2024 Corolla also has standard front and rear USB-C charging ports. Music fans can upgrade to a 9-speaker JBL sound system upgrade. This includes an amplifier and a subwoofer, too.

Performance Comparison

Toyota equips every 2024 Corolla with a 2.0L, 169 horsepower, 4-cylinder engine. The engine produces 151 pound-feet of torque. This is more than most competing engines of the same displacement and type. Front-wheel drive is standard via a CVT gearbox. Moreover, the 2024 Corolla’s CVT has a special gear called the launch gear. It acts like a first gear, improving off-the-line acceleration. Drivers also get Eco and Normal modes for all trims. Higher trims include a Sport mode as well.

The 2024 Kia Forte has two engines. Lower trims have a 2.0-liter, 147 horsepower, 4-cylinder engine. The engine drives the front wheels via a CVT gearbox. It makes 132 pound-feet of torque, less than the unit in the 2024 Corolla. However, the GT trim gets a slightly more robust 1.6-liter, 201 horsepower, 4-cylinder engine. It delivers 195 pound-feet of torque and powers the front wheels. Buyers can choose a 6-speed manual or 7-speed automatic transmission.

Furthermore, the 2024 Corolla sedan also has a variant with a hybrid powertrain. It makes up to 134 horsepower and can be specified with all-wheel drive. Conversely, the 2024 Forte isn't available with all-wheel drive or a hybrid powertrain.

Safety Features Comparison

Toyota’s latest Safety Sense™ 3.0 suite is standard for all 2024 Corolla variants. It comes with a sophisticated full-speed range dynamic radar-guided cruise control system. Then, automatic emergency braking, pre-collision with pedestrian detection, and automatic high beams are standard. Moreover, every trim has a lane departure warning, lane-keeping assistance, and a tire pressure monitoring system. A road sign assistance system and a proactive driving assistance system are also included. The 2024 Forte has some of these features, too.
